Accuracy, sensitivity, and specificity benchmarks

Accuracy, sensitivity, and specificity are critical benchmarks for evaluating the performance of drug testing kits within the scope of legal standards. These metrics determine the reliability and legal admissibility of test results in court proceedings. High standards in these areas are essential to reduce false positives and false negatives, which can have significant legal implications.

Accuracy measures the proportion of correct test results, both positive and negative, relative to the total number of tests performed. Sensitivity indicates a kit’s ability to correctly identify individuals with the substance, minimizing false negatives. Specificity assesses how well the kit correctly excludes individuals without the substance, minimizing false positives. Regulatory standards often specify minimum acceptable thresholds for these benchmarks.

To meet legal standards, drug testing kits must undergo rigorous validation processes that include performance evaluations against standardized benchmarks. Laboratories and manufacturers typically adhere to protocols that ensure consistency, reproducibility, and compliance with these sensitivity, specificity, and accuracy criteria, which are foundational to establishing legal defensibility in court cases.

Legal Standards for Labeling and Instructions

Legal standards for labeling and instructions mandate that drug testing kits provide clear, accurate, and comprehensive information to ensure proper usage and legal compliance. Labels must include essential details such as intended purpose, usage instructions, limitations, and manufactural information. This transparency helps prevent misuse and supports the evidence integrity in legal contexts.

The directives also specify that instructions must be written in understandable language, avoiding ambiguity. This clarity is vital for maintaining the scientific and legal validity of test results, especially when used as legal evidence. Regulatory bodies emphasize that confusing or misleading instructions can lead to inaccuracies and potential legal challenges.

Additionally, compliance involves adherence to specific formatting and presentation requirements. Labels are often required to display warnings, batch numbers, expiration dates, and relevant certification marks. These elements facilitate traceability, accountability, and ensure the test kit’s status aligns with legal standards for admissibility in court. Proper labeling and instructions thus serve as a foundation for maintaining the legal integrity of drug testing kits.

Court Admissibility and Legal Evidence Standards

Court admissibility and legal evidence standards ensure that drug testing kits meet strict criteria for their results to be considered valid in legal proceedings. These standards focus on the reliability and scientific validity of the testing methods used.

To qualify as legal evidence, test results must satisfy procedural requirements, such as proper calibration of equipment and adherence to validated protocols. Courts typically require the following:

  1. Demonstrated scientific validity through peer-reviewed validation studies.
  2. Compliance with recognized standards governing accuracy, sensitivity, and specificity.
  3. Proper documentation of testing procedures and chain of custody.
  4. Certification of laboratories performing the tests according to regulatory standards.

Without meeting these standards, drug testing kit results risk exclusion from evidence, undermining their role in legal cases. Ensuring adherence to the legal standards for drug testing kits is vital for their acceptance as reliable evidence in court proceedings.
